Strawberry Fields Forever Cooler Mocktail

Rated 5.0 stars by 1 users Last Call Cocktails Mocktails & Coolers 2 10 minutes 15 minutes This bright and fresh zero-proof strawberry-lime cooler is perfect for kids or adults alike looking for a good mocktail recipe or a delicious spritzer. Inspired by a Beatles themed party, this drink is easy to whip up all year long and great for sipping porch-side in the summertime! lollygag 1.5 - 2 oz. Strawberry -Lime Syrup (Can be prepared ahead of time for ease.)See notes on quantity or buying options. 2 Fresh lime- juiced A small handful of fresh mint leaves- torn 1- 1.25 Cups ice cubes- preferably crushed or small chips Carbonated water, Sprite, or 7-Up (see notes) 2 Fresh mint leaves 2 Fresh Strawberries Lightly muddle the torn mint, strawberry syrup, and lime juice in the bottom of a shaker. Pour into 2 highball glasses filled ½- ¾ with crushed ice, splitting the mixture equally. Top off with carbonated water, Sprite, or 7-Up. Garnish with a toothpick of a fresh strawberry and mint leaves. (Umbrella optional) • You may want to use more syrup if using carbonated water or less if using 7-Up or Sprite since they are sweet. Adjust to your taste level. • You can also use store bought strawberry Lime syrup if pressed for time like Portland Syrups. • For a cleansing version of this libation, try adding a teaspoon of apple cider vinegar and a squeeze of lemon juice to this recipe using carbonated water instead of Sprite or 7-Up.
